High Resolution HIV-2 Protease Structure in Complex with Antiviral Inhibitor GRL-98065

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 18834890

About this Structure

3ecg is a 2 chain structure with sequence from Viruses.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.

Reference

  • Kovalevsky AY, Louis JM, Aniana A, Ghosh AK, Weber IT. Structural evidence for effectiveness of darunavir and two related antiviral inhibitors against HIV-2 protease. J Mol Biol. 2008 Dec 5;384(1):178-92. Epub 2008 Sep 20. PMID:18834890 doi:10.1016/j.jmb.2008.09.031
